The Department of Statistical Science at Duke University is inviting applications for a Postdoctoral Associate in statistical science. The Associate will work on methodological research related to one or more of the following topics, depending on the candidate's interests: (1) generating and assessing disclosure risks of synthetic data in complex surveys, (2) designing and obtaining valid inferences from differentially private algorithms, and (3) handling missing values in large-scale social science data. The Associate will be supervised by Jerry Reiter, professor in the Department of Statistical Science.

The ideal candidate will hold a Ph.D. in statistical science or a related field and will have strong background in Bayesian modeling and computation, and an interest in social science/government applications. No previous experience in data confidentiality or missing data methods is necessary, although such experience is viewed favorably. The Associate will be expected to participate in methodological research leading to publications in top statistical and applied journals. The appointment will be for a one-year contract with potential for renewal.
